Sarah Jane Smith, played by Elisabeth Sladen, was a regular character on Doctor Who from 1973 to 1976, during which time she was a companion to the Third and Fourth Doctors.
Returned for a special appearance during the Tenth Doctor's 2006 series, for one episode.
Sarah Jane Smith was also the star of the failed spin-off K-9 and Company (1981), and is the lead in the more recent, ongoing Sarah Jane Adventures (2007).
